A Study of Anti-PD1 (Nivolumab) Therapy as Pre- and Post-operative Therapy in Metastatic Renal Cell Cancer (ADAPTeR)

NCT02446860 · Status: TERMINATED · Phase: P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 15

Last updated 2025-06-06

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

Single arm, open label, phase II trial. Participants to undergo biopsy of primary tumour followed by 8 weeks of nivolumab therapy followed by nephrectomy. Nivolumab to be continued post-operatively

Conditions

Interventions

DRUG

nivolumab

Nivolumab 3 mg/kg by intravenous infusion, given every two weeks for eight weeks prior to nephrectomy, then post-operatively until patient is no longer deriving clinical benefit.
